What is Greenlam Industries PB Ratio?

The PB Ratio, or Price-to-Book ratio, or Price/Book, is a financial ratio used to compare a company's market price to its Book Value per Share. As of today (2024-05-10), Greenlam Industries's share price is ₹529.10. Greenlam Industries's Book Value per Share for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was ₹80.71. Hence, Greenlam Industries's PB Ratio of today is 6.56.

Greenlam Industries  (BOM:538979) PB Ratio Explanation

Unlike valuation ratios relative to the earning power such as PE Ratio, PE Ratio without NRI, PS Ratio, Price-to-Operating-Cash-Flow , or Price-to-Free-Cash-Flow, the PB Ratio measures the valuation of the stock relative to the underlying asset of the company.

The PB Ratio works the best for the businesses that earn most of their profit from their assets, e.g. banks and insurance companies.


Be Aware

Some businesses have very light assets, such as software companies or insurance agencies. The PB Ratio does not work well for these companies. Some companies even have negative equity, so the PB Ratio cannot be applied to them.

Greenlam Industries (BOM:538979) Business Description

Greenlam Industries Ltd manufactures laminate flooring. The company manufactures and sells laminates, decorative veneers, and their allied products which are used for homes, kitchens, offices and other premises. Its business activity includes work of Laminates, compact laminates, decorative veneers, engineered wood flooring, engineered door sets and door leaf and other allied products through its wholesale and retail network. The firm offers its products under the Greenlam, New Mika, Decowood, Mikasa Floors, and Mikasa Doors and Frames brand names. The operating segments of the company are Laminate and allied products and Veneer and allied products. Geographically, the group has a business presence in India and Outside India, of which a majority of its revenue is derived within India.
